#19c016 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#19c016 is composed of 9.8% red, 75.3%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.5%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 118.9 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 42%. #19c016 color hex could be obtained by blending #32ff2c with #008100.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

Shades and Tints of #19c016

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021002 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#19c016

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686e68 is the less saturated color, while #09d006 is the most saturated one.
